Цитата Сообщение от danila Посмотреть сообщение
Прочитал документ "Подключение ОРС codesys.doc", возникли вопросы. Если необходимые переменные ПЛК объявляются в конфигураторе символьного файла, то зачем тогда настраивать modbus slave в конфигураторе ПЛК и добавлять туда переменные?

В чем разница между Codesys OPC и ОВЕН OPC? Что лучше использовать?

В моем проекте ПЛК 150 собирает данные с МВА и управляет устройствами через МВУ. На ПК крутится tracemode, которая отображает состояние переменных в ПЛК.
Прежде всего определитесь, по какому интерфейсу и протоколу вы собираетесь передавать данные на ПК.

При использовании орс ОВЕН (для протокола Модбас) вы должны создать для выбранного последовательного интерфейса (232 или 485) модуль modbus slave и в нем прописать все те переменные, которые хотите видеть на ПК. Никакого символьного файла здесь нет и не требуется.

Если же вы используете для связи ethernet или debug 232 совместно с opc codesys, то здесь никакого модбаса не будет. Обмен идет по собственному протоколу gateway, настраивать никакие дополнительные модули в plc configuration не нужно. Но необходимо провести те процедуры, которые описаны в инструкции, в том числе создать символьный файл.